The two most commonly used programming language, one is the ladder diagram, the second is mnemonic language table. USES the ladder diagram programming, because it is intuitive and easy to understand, but you need a personal computer and the corresponding programming software; The mnemonic form facilitate experiment, because it only need a simple programmer, rather than having to use expensive graphics programmer or computer programming. Although some advanced PLC and computer compatible C also has special, BASIC, high-level language ( Such as Siemens GRAPH5, mitsubishi MELSAP) And cloth, logic language and general computer compatible assembly language, etc. The programming language, however, each manufacturer can only apply to products of our factory. PLC programming instructions: instructions are told what to do, and how to do the code or a symbol. In essence, instruction is just some binary code, this PLC is identical with the ordinary computer. PLC controller has compiled system at the same time, it can compile some text symbol or graphic symbol into machine code, so the user sees the PLC instruction general writing code rather than machine code, or graphic symbols. Commonly used mnemonic statement in English language ( Available multinational text) Abbreviations and number represents the corresponding instructions. Common graphic symbol or ladder diagram, it is similar to the electrical schematic diagram symbols, easily accepted by electrical workers. PLC ladder diagram, ladder diagram is through the attachment to the instructions of ladder diagram symbols together is the connected graph, used to express the use of PLC instruction and its sequence, it is similar with the electrical schematic diagram. Its attachment there are two: one for the bus, the other for internal relation line. The internal relation line puts ladder diagram symbol instructions together as a group, the instruction set is of general loading ( LD) Instruction, if necessary after again (with a number of input command LD instructions included) To establish logical condition. Finally for the output class instruction, realize the output control, or for the data control, process control, communication processing and monitoring work instruction, for the corresponding work. Bus is used to connect the instruction set. Below is the most simple of mitsubishi FX2N series products of trapezoidal legend: it has two groups, the first group to start, stop, control. A second group of only one END directives, to the END of the program. Ladder diagram and mnemonic corresponding relation: mnemonic instructions and ladder diagram with strict corresponding relation, and the connection to the ladder diagram and the sequence of instructions. Generally speaking, after the order is: the first input, output, Contain other processing) ; First, after; First left, then right. A ladder diagram can be translated into mnemonic program. Above the mnemonic programs for: 0000 ldx000 0001 orx010 0002 address instruction variables andnotx001 & amp; 国家统计局p; 0003 outy000 0004 end whereas according to mnemonics, also can draw the corresponding ladder diagram. Ladder diagram and schematic diagram of the electrical relations: if only considering the logical control, ladder diagram and electrical schematic diagram can also be set up certain corresponding relationship. Such as the output of the ladder diagram ( ) Instructions, corresponding to the relay coil, and input instructions ( E. g. , LD, AND, OR) Corresponding to the contact, interlock instructions ( IL、ILC) Can be as a master switch, and so on. In this way, the original relay control logic, the conversion can become a ladder diagram, further transformations, can become a statement table procedures. With this correspondence with the PLC program on behalf of relay logic is easy. This is also the PLC technology to the traditional relay control technology of inheritance.
